Hosts: Nathan Tilton, El, Trisha
Guest: Maddie Taylor (They/Them)

Episode Summary: In this episode, we delve into the intersections of disability studies, environmental justice, and the unique challenges within academia. Our guest, Maddie Taylor, a second-year PhD student, shares their journey and insights.
